**What Does Schrödinger’s Cat Teach Us About the Chaos of Existence?**

Schrödinger’s Cat—it’s not just a whimsical thought experiment but rather a gateway into the peculiar realm of quantum mechanics. Imagine a cat that’s suspended between life and death, sitting in a box, challenging our very sense of reality. This isn’t just a playful concept—it touches at the heart of what governs the natural world, even challenging the boundaries between the small and large scales of existence.
In the world of quantum mechanics, particles can exist in several states at once. It’s like juggling possibilities simultaneously, reflecting a dance of coherence where particles resonate together in a unified, yet varied symphony. But when you move this dance to a grand scale—beyond atoms to cats and larger systems—the coherence isn’t as stable. The introduction of factors like gravity or thermal energy tends to disrupt these delicate connections, turning the symmetric dance into a chaotic spectacle.
